THE Electoral Commission in Vanuatu is hoping 80 per cent of eligible voters will register for this year’s general elections.
Voter registration officers from the six provinces are attending a workshop this week to learn about the importance of voting and how to boost enrolments.The chairman of the Electoral Commission, John Taleo, said voter registrations were only 35 per cent in 2008 and he hopes this will rise to 80 per cent.
Mr Taleo said more election education workshops will be conducted prior to the elections which are to be held by the end of the year.
“We need to broaden their knowledge to understand the rights and the benefits of the people of Vanuatu," he said.
